This blog outlines the extra costs and gives you an idea of whether <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/bali-trip-cost-from-india\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Bali fits your budget.<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Short Answer: Is Bali Cheaper than India\u200b?<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Bali is cheaper than India once you land. Food, stays, transport, massages, and most activities cost the same or less compared to Indian metro cities. The only reason Bali gets expensive is the cost of international flights and visas. If you travel with family or friends and split villa expenses, Bali offers much better value for money.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-vs-India.jpg\"><img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ter wp-image-15899\" src=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-vs-India.jpg\" alt=\"Bali vs India\" width=\"400\" height=\"500\" srcset=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-vs-India.jpg 1080w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-vs-India-240x300.jpg 240w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-vs-India-819x1024.jpg 819w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-vs-India-768x960.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 400px) 100vw, 400px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Bali vs India: Quick Cost Comparison<\/span><\/h2>\n<table>\n<tbody>\n<tr>\n<td><b>Expense<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>Bali\u00a0<\/b><\/p>\n<p><b>(INR Equivalent)<\/b><\/td>\n<td><b>India\u00a0<\/b><\/p>\n<p><b>(Metro City)<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Street food meal<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">150 &#8211; 250<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">100 &#8211; 200<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Mid-range restaurant meal\u00a0<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">300 &#8211; 500<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">300 &#8211; 500<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Budget guest house per night<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">1,500 &#8211; 2,500<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">2,000 &#8211; 4,000<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Private pool villa per night (ocean or garden view)<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">8,000 &#8211; 15,000<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Starts from 10,000\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">(Not commonly available in most cities)<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Scooter rental per day<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">400 &#8211; 600<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">500 &#8211; 800<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Massage<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">500 &#8211; 600<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">800 &#8211; 1,200<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Local SIM card\u00a0<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">800<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Not necessary if you are an Indian resident<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Visa and Entry Costs: Bali vs India<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">India gets the advantage points for this. Plus, you avoid the flight cost and even have the option to travel by bus or train,\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">For Bali, you face both these factors.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Visa: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">You can either get a <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/do-indians-need-a-visa-for-bali-visa-requirements-travel-guide\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">visa on arrival or an E-visa for Bali.<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> You can opt for an E-visa to avoid the airport queue, as the process takes a minimum of 1 hour. An e-visa costs you approximately 2,700 INR. To apply, use the <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/evisa.imigrasi.go.id\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">official eVisa link<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Bali Tourist Levy: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This levy is a one-time fee to support the conservation of Balinese culture and environment. You can pay online before flying to Bali through the <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/lovebali.baliprov.go.id\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Love Bali<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> website. The fee is approximately 793 INR per person.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Declaration form: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">In addition to your visa, you need a <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/allindonesia.imigrasi.go.id\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">declaration form<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> to enter Bali. There is no fee, but complete the form 72 hours before your flight to Bali.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">All these processes may make many travellers feel that India is a better choice. However, when you are planning a <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/places-to-visit-outside-india-in-december\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">trip outside India<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, Bali offers a smooth entry, and these procedures are easy compared to those in any <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/best-places-europe-christmas-for-indians\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">European country<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Flights Cost: Bali vs India<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Flights to Bali make it expensive for Indians, as direct flights operate only from select Indian cities. Though there are some from Delhi and Bangalore, they only fly a few days a week and at a higher price.\u00a0\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Taking a connecting flight via Malaysia or Vietnam is a better option, as it saves you about 5,000 &#8211; 10,000 INR, while a direct flight costs more.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Connecting round-trip flight cost: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Approx. 55,000 INR.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Direct round-trip flight cost: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Approx. 66,000 INR.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">When you plan an Indian vacation and flying north to south, or vice versa, a round-trip flight costs around 10,000 &#8211; 20,000 INR. However, to experience the Balinese culture and visit unique places, you need to save up the flight cost.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Accommodation Cost in Bali vs India<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/places-to-stay-in-bali\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Accommodation in Bali<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is one of the main reasons Indians make that trip. A <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/best-resorts-in-bali-with-private-pool\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">private pool villa in Bali<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is available at an accessible price. A simple sea-facing resort with a private pool can be more expensive in India, making Bali much cheaper for stays.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Guesthouses and homestays in Kuta or Canggu: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> 1,500 &#8211; 2,000 INR (clean basic stay, with air conditioning).<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>3-star boutique hotels in Ubud or Seminyak:<\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> 5,000 &#8211; 7,000 INR (Includes pool, breakfast, and rice terrace or garden view).<\/span><\/p>\n<p><b>Luxury private pool villas in Seminyak, Ubud, or Canggu: <\/b><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">8,000 &#8211; 15,000 INR (includes a private pool, full kitchen, daily housekeeping, and a garden).<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">If you stay with your friends or <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/bali\/family-packages\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">family\u00a0 in Bali,<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> you get a good deal, as the stay can be found for 12,000 &#8211; 15,000 per night. At the same time, when 4 &#8211; 6 people stay in India, it can cost the same but cannot guarantee an ocean or garden view.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Cost of Food in Bali vs India\u00a0<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Local food in Bali is cheaper than at restaurants in Indian cities. Cost in INR<\/b><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Local warung meal\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">(local food)<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">150 &#8211; 250<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Mid-range restaurant<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">300 &#8211; 500<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Upscale cafes<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">400 &#8211; 700<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Indian food in Bali\u00a0<\/span><\/td>\n<td><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">800 &#8211; 1,100<\/span><\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<p><b>Note: <\/b><i><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">The cost of local food, cafes, and midrange restaurants is the same in Bali and India.<\/span><\/i><\/p>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Is Shopping in Bali Cheaper than in India\u200b?<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Not all <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/things-to-buy-in-bali\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">things you buy in Bali<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> are cheaper. Balinese products and small souvenirs are at a lower cost but international products are on the higher side.\u00a0<\/span><\/p>\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ping.jpg\"><img decoding=\"async\" class=\"aligncenter wp-image-15896\" src=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ping.jpg\" alt=\"Bali shopping\" width=\"413\" height=\"500\" srcset=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ping.jpg 1361w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ping-248x300.jpg 248w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ping-846x1024.jpg 846w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ping-768x930.jpg 768w, https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2026\/07\/Bali-shopping-1269x1536.jpg 1269w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 413px) 100vw, 413px\" \/><\/a><\/p>\n<p><b>Products cheaper in Bali than in India<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Handmade batik fabric and sarongs at local markets.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Wooden carvings, statues, and home decor at the Sukawati Art Market and Ubud Market.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Silver jewellery from Celuk village.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Coconut oil, lemongrass skincare, and Balinese coffee.<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><b>Things that cost more in Bali<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Electronics are equally priced and have heavy taxes in Indonesia.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Imported goods &amp; cosmetics are expensive.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Alcohol &amp; tobacco, because of strict licensing and import fees.<\/span><\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Dairy products are priced at a higher price. Since Bali is an island, many basic groceries are shipped in.\u00a0<\/span><\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Bali Trip Cost in Indian Rupees<\/span><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/bali-itinerary\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">5-day trip to Bali<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\"> is ideal for experiencing all the <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/dimaak.com\/blog\/places-to-visit-in-bali\/\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">major attractions<\/span><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">.
